HONORS
- 2022 Academic All-MAC
- Appeared in all 13 of BGSU's games with eight starts
- Totaled 26 rushing attempts for 188 yards and a touchdown with 31 catches for 231 yards and a score on the season
- Started the Fordham game at slot receiver
- Caught four passes for 54 yards in the season-opening win against Fordham
- Rushed five times for 46 yards and his first career rushing touchdown at No. 8 Penn State
- His score against the Nittany Lions came on a 41-yard rush
- Also caught one pass against PSU
- Notched five catches for 34 yards at No. 25 Texas A&M
- Registered three receptions for 18 yards vs. Old Dominion
- Posted three carries for 11 yards in the victory at Akron
- Tallied three catches for 43 yards, including a 36-yarder on the first play of BGSU's first drive of the game, against NIU
- Registered five receptions for 44 yards and a touchdown in the victory vs. Kent State
- Caught a seven-yard touchdown in the fourth quarter against the Golden Flashes
- Recorded five rushes for 54 yards, and also had two catches in the victory at Toledo
- Notched two catches for 17 yards in the win at Central Michigan
- Posted six rushing yards in the victory vs. Western Michigan
- Tallied 20 yards on the ground and had a two-point conversion reception in the win at Ball State
- Also notched a special teams tackle on a kickoff against the Cardinals
- Registered a team-high 36 rushing yards on just three attempts, including a 22-yard scamper, against Miami (OH)
- Additionally, posted three catches for 11 yards against the Redhawks
- Posted three catches for 11 yards and rushed for 14 yards in the 68 Ventures Bowl against Arkansas State

Lincoln-Way East High School |
Frankfurt, Ill. |
- Earned three varsity letters at Lincoln-Way East, playing for head coach Rob Zvonar
- Team captain
- 2019 IHSA Class 8A state champions with a 14-0 record
- As a junior, posted 637 yards rushing despite playing behind a pair of backs
- Topped 100 yards twice in the playoffs after an injury provided him more opportunities to carry the football, giving him a spotlight to shine
- Senior season postponed to the spring
- Also had an offer from Eastern Michigan, as well as Southeast Missouri State and Western Illinois
